The head of diversity at FIFA has warned the soccer organizations broadcasting partners to stop zooming in on hot women in the crowd at World Cup matches.
Speaking before yesterdays match between Croatia and England about FIFAs anti-discrimination program in Russia, diversity boss Federico Addiechi said eliminating those type of shots is part of the natural evolution of broadcasts.
